/**
 * AutoRenameConsumer
 *
 *
 */
@Service("knownRepositoryContentConsumer#auto-rename")
@Scope("prototype")
public class AutoRenameConsumer extends AbstractMonitoredConsumer implements KnownRepositoryContentConsumer {
    private Logger log = LoggerFactory.getLogger(AutoRenameConsumer.class);

    private String id = "auto-rename";

    private String description = "Automatically rename common artifact mistakes.";

    private static final String RENAME_FAILURE = "rename_failure";

    private File repositoryDir;

    private List<String> includes = new ArrayList<>(3);

    private Map<String, String> extensionRenameMap = new HashMap<>();

    public AutoRenameConsumer() {
        includes.add("**/*.distribution-tgz");
        includes.add("**/*.distribution-zip");
        includes.add("**/*.plugin");

        extensionRenameMap.put(".distribution-tgz", ".tar.gz");
        extensionRenameMap.put(".distribution-zip", ".zip");
        extensionRenameMap.put(".plugin", ".jar");
    }

    @Override
    public String getId() {
        return this.id;
    }

    @Override
    public String getDescription() {
        return this.description;
    }

    @Override
    public void beginScan(ManagedRepository repository, Date whenGathered) throws ConsumerException {
        this.repositoryDir = new File(repository.getLocation());
    }

    @Override
    public void beginScan(ManagedRepository repository, Date whenGathered, boolean executeOnEntireRepo)
            throws ConsumerException {
        beginScan(repository, whenGathered);
    }

    @Override
    public void completeScan() {
        /* do nothing */
    }

    @Override
    public void completeScan(boolean executeOnEntireRepo) {
        completeScan();
    }

    @Override
    public List<String> getExcludes() {
        return null;
    }

    @Override
    public List<String> getIncludes() {
        return includes;
    }

    @Override
    public void processFile(String path) throws ConsumerException {
        File file = new File(this.repositoryDir, path);
        if (file.exists()) {
            Iterator<String> itExtensions = this.extensionRenameMap.keySet().iterator();
            while (itExtensions.hasNext()) {
                String extension = itExtensions.next();
                if (path.endsWith(extension)) {
                    String fixedExtension = this.extensionRenameMap.get(extension);
                    String correctedPath = path.substring(0, path.length() - extension.length()) + fixedExtension;
                    File to = new File(this.repositoryDir, correctedPath);
                    try {
                        // Rename the file.
                        FileUtils.moveFile(file, to);
                    } catch (IOException e) {
                        log.warn("Unable to rename {} to {} :", path, correctedPath, e);
                        triggerConsumerWarning(RENAME_FAILURE,
                                "Unable to rename " + path + " to " + correctedPath + ": " + e.getMessage());
                    }
                }
            }

            log.info("(Auto) Removing File: {} ", file.getAbsolutePath());
            triggerConsumerInfo("(Auto) Removing File: " + file.getAbsolutePath());
            file.delete();
        }
    }

    @Override
    public void processFile(String path, boolean executeOnEntireRepo) throws ConsumerException {
        processFile(path);
    }
}
